Output 68a51e4ecbc34a9a2024f16a20dd3cf753520aa74b2e08b74fd6bcac28ce6514:0

value
100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57f2801b1044bcf34dac25a455f97645d0d586f5 OP_EQUALVERIFY OP_CHECKSIG
address
1922HuyRmNESzusaFDLu5m2awtwZDyeacC
transaction
68a51e4ecbc34a9a2024f16a20dd3cf753520aa74b2e08b74fd6bcac28ce6514
spent
true